Scalp Nerve Block and Opioid Consumption in Brain Surgery

Anterior scalp block with 0.5% plain Marcaine 20 ml. may reduce the intraoperative opioid consumption in neurosurgical patients who undergoing the supratentorial craniotomy compared to those who receive 0.9% normal saline solution (placebo).

About this study

Anterior scalp block with 0.5% plain Marcaine 20 ml. may reduce the intraoperative opioid consumption in neurosurgical patients who undergoing the supratentorial craniotomy compared to those who receive 0.9% normal saline solution (placebo).

A Prospective Randomized Double Blind Control

Who can participate

Healthy volunteers accepted: Yes

Only the study team can determine whether someone qualifies for participation.

Inclusion criteria

  • Patients who have supratentorial brain tumor
  • Patients have been scheduled to undergo an elective craniotomy to remove tumor in any surgical position
  • Patients have been general anesthetized with endotracheal intubation and control ventilation
  • Patients who have provided consent for the participation in the research and for the use of their medical record in research

Exclusion criteria

  • Pregnant patients
  • Patients who have a history of local anesthetic allergy and/ or anaphylaxis

Treatment and study plan

Scalp block with 0.5% plain Marcaine

Drug

Anterior scalp block will be done by using 0.5% plain Marcaine 20 ml.

Other names: Code 1

Scalp block with 0.9% normal saline

Drug

Anterior scalp block will be done by using 0.9% normal saline 20 ml.

Other names: Code 2

Primary outcomes

  1. Intraoperative opioid consumption

    Time frame: During the supratentorial craniotomy surgery

    The overall intravenous fentanyl consumption (microgram/ kilogram) during the surgery. The decision to administer fentanyl is guided by the changes of blood pressure and/ or heart rate greater than 20% from baseline level.

Secondary outcomes

  1. systolic blood pressure change

    Time frame: within 5 minutes after skull pin insertion

    The maximal systolic blood pressure within the first 5 minutes after skull pin insertion will be recorded.

    The systolic blood pressure change from baseline will be calculated. The unit is mmHg.

  2. Heart rate change

    Time frame: within 5 minutes after skull pin insertion

    The maximal heart rate within the first 5 minutes after skull pin insertion will be recorded.

    The heart rate change from baseline level will be calculated. The unit is beats per minute.

Other outcomes

  1. extubation

    Time frame: end of surgery, before transferring to the intensive care unit

    The rate of immediate extubation before transferring to the intensive care unit (ICU) compared between patients who received 0.5% plain Marcaine and 0.9% normal saline solution.
